大数跨境

容器版OpenClaw(龙虾)安装不了怎么办

2026-03-19 3
详情
报告
跨境服务
文章

引言

容器版OpenClaw(龙虾)是面向跨境电商运营人员的开源数据采集与监控工具,基于Docker容器化部署,常用于商品价格追踪、竞品页面抓取、类目榜单爬取等场景。其中‘OpenClaw’为项目代号(非商业产品),‘龙虾’是社区对该项目的昵称;‘容器版’指通过Docker镜像方式运行,而非源码编译或本地Python环境直装。

 

要点速读(TL;DR)

  • 容器版OpenClaw安装失败,90%以上源于Docker环境缺失、镜像拉取失败、端口冲突或宿主机权限限制;
  • 需确认Docker Desktop/Engine已启动且版本≥20.10,Linux用户须加入docker用户组;
  • 官方未提供Windows/macOS一键安装包,不支持直接双击运行;所有操作均需命令行执行。

它能解决哪些问题

  • 场景痛点:手动监控竞品调价耗时长、易漏更 → 价值:定时自动抓取并结构化输出价格/库存/评论变化;
  • 场景痛点:多个站点(如Amazon US/DE/JP)需统一采集逻辑 → 价值:通过配置文件切换目标站点与Selector规则,复用同一容器实例;
  • 场景痛点:传统爬虫被反爬封IP、维护成本高 → 价值:内置User-Agent轮换、请求延迟策略及基础JS渲染支持(依赖Playwright容器扩展)。

怎么用/怎么开通/怎么选择

容器版OpenClaw无官方SaaS服务,不涉及“开通”或“注册”,仅需本地部署。常见流程如下(以Linux/macOS为例):

  1. 确认系统已安装Docker Engine(v20.10+)或Docker Desktop,并运行中;
  2. 执行docker --versiondocker info验证权限与状态;
  3. 拉取镜像:docker pull ghcr.io/openclaw/core:latest(注意:镜像托管于GitHub Container Registry,国内需配置镜像加速器);
  4. 创建配置目录(如~/openclaw/config),放入config.yaml(参考GitHub仓库examples/目录);
  5. 运行容器:docker run -d --name openclaw -p 8080:8080 -v ~/openclaw/config:/app/config ghcr.io/openclaw/core:latest
  6. 访问http://localhost:8080查看Web UI(如有),或通过docker logs openclaw检查初始化日志。

费用/成本通常受哪些因素影响

  • 是否启用Headless Browser(如Playwright):开启后内存占用翻倍,对宿主机资源要求更高;
  • 采集频率与并发数:高频+多任务会显著增加CPU/内存负载,可能触发Docker资源限制;
  • 是否自建Prometheus+Grafana监控栈:用于长期运行稳定性追踪,属可选但非必需成本项;
  • 镜像拉取位置:国内用户若未配置GitHub CR镜像源,可能出现超时或403错误,间接推高调试时间成本。

为了拿到准确部署成本,你通常需要准备:宿主机OS类型与版本、可用内存/CPU核数、是否已有Docker环境、目标采集平台及日均请求数量级。

常见坑与避坑清单

  • 坑1:在Windows上使用WSL2但未启用systemd,导致容器内定时任务(cron)失效 → 避坑:改用supercronic替代系统cron,或直接用宿主机调度docker exec
  • 坑2:配置文件挂载路径权限错误(尤其macOS),容器无法读取config.yaml避坑:确保挂载目录对Docker进程可读,必要时chmod 644 config.yaml
  • 坑3:未关闭浏览器沙箱(--no-sandbox)导致Playwright在容器内启动失败 → 避坑:config.yaml中显式设置browser_args: ["--no-sandbox", "--disable-setuid-sandbox"]
  • 坑4:误将docker-compose.yml示例中的build: .当作必须步骤 → 避坑:容器版默认使用预构建镜像,无需本地build,删掉build段再up。

FAQ

{关键词} 常见失败原因是什么?如何排查?

最常见失败原因:① Docker服务未运行(systemctl status docker验证);② 镜像拉取失败(检查网络是否能访问ghcr.io,尝试curl -I https://ghcr.io);③ 端口8080已被占用(lsof -i :8080netstat -tulpn | grep :8080);④ 配置文件格式错误(YAML缩进/冒号空格缺失)。排查优先看docker logs openclaw首屏错误关键词(如‘Permission denied’‘No module named’‘Failed to connect to browser’)。

{关键词} 适合哪些卖家/平台/地区/类目?

适合具备基础Linux命令能力、有自主运维意愿的中大型跨境团队,用于Amazon/eBay/Shopify等公开页面数据采集;不适用于需要登录态抓取(如Walmart卖家后台)、或受Cloudflare强防护的站点;对类目无限制,但需自行编写CSS Selector或XPath规则,快消、3C、家居类目实测适配度较高。

{关键词} 怎么开通/注册/接入/购买?需要哪些资料?

容器版OpenClaw(龙虾)为开源项目,无开通、注册、购买环节,不收取授权费用,也无需提交任何资质材料。唯一前置条件是:你拥有可运行Docker的设备(x86_64架构Linux/macOS/WSL2),并能访问GitHub及其容器仓库(ghcr.io)。项目代码与文档均公开于GitHub,地址以官方仓库为准。

结尾

容器版OpenClaw(龙虾)安装不了怎么办?本质是环境适配问题,非产品缺陷。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业